01 50 ITERATIONS

This project reimagines a historic poster through 144 variations using only its original type, imagery, proportions, and colors. The constraints revealed new visual rhythms while staying true to the source.

These compositions evolved into a functional calendar and stationery system—including yearly and perpetual calendars, a weekly planner, bookmarks, and other printed pieces—bringing the original into a practical, contemporary form.

02 RE:LEAF

This project focuses on creating a brand from the ground up through strategy, storytelling, and visual world-building. 

Centered on the theme of edible packaging, re:leaf, a sustainable tea brand built around dissolvable tea bags that reduce waste and simplify the brewing experience, came to life.

03 FALL 2025 OPEN STUDIOS (CFA, SMFA, MASSART)

Designed for the Fall 2025 Open Studios, a citywide celebration of emerging artists, bringing together the graduate communities of Boston University College of Fine Arts School of Visual Arts (BU), Massachusetts College of Art and Design (MassArt), and the School of the Museum of Fine Arts at Tufts University (SMFA). 

The visual identity system was designed to unify three distinct institutions under one cohesive, contemporary voice while allowing space for each school’s individuality.

10 BOSTONHACKS 2025

BostonHacks 2025 is Boston University’s largest annual student-run hackathon, bringing together 300+ students for 24 hours of collaboration, coding, and rapid innovation.

As part of the UI/UX team, designed all wireframes, social posts, merchandise, and marketing/sponsorship material needed to bring the event to life.
